Runbook 12.4 — Account recovery for the Slimforge image-slimming pipeline. Support team: if a customer reports that Slimforge stopped producing trimmed container images, first check whether the slimforge-builder account is locked; this happens after repeated registry auth failures. Confirm the lock in the Bramblehook admin panel, then start the guided recovery flow. Do not reset the account manually, as that invalidates cached build layers. When the flow asks for it, enter the recovery passphrase given below.

strongbox words: kasok-rusvan-queneth-holok

Key ceremony item 12 — failed exports (Vantrell Support). If an export job failed during the ceremony freeze, do not retry until both key custodians sign the resume form. Retries before sign-off corrupt the manifest. After sign-off, unlock the export queue using the recovery passphrase below.

vault phrase of kaduf-baweg = norael-julox-raleth-wenok-eliir-ulamir-ulair-norwyn-rusion

Environments: Lanternbay serverless handlers. Cold starts in the staging tier can take up to four seconds because provisioned concurrency is disabled there; production keeps two warm instances per handler. If a customer reports a slow first request, check which environment they hit. Each environment's handlers boot with the configuration values listed below.

service settings:
ralael:
  pin: 7453
  tenant: zorath
  seal: seal_087806e4
  metrics_host: metrics.ralael.paliqworks.example
  standby_team: fraath
  escalation: praok-istiel
  nonce: 10e083

Reception staff at Fernhaven Group should confirm all wellness room bookings through the Quietude scheduling board before admitting any visitor to level three. Each booking covers a single forty-minute slot, and the room must be inspected between sessions for tidiness and lost property. Visitors may not hold the door for others or extend their slot without approval. To release the wellness room lock for a confirmed booking, enter the code below.

badge for fafof-yajef: bdg-JTFOG-95442